Abstract

This invention relates to the field of functional product technology, and more particularly to a composition for assisting in lowering blood lipids and its application. The invention provides a composition comprising *Bifidobacterium animalis* subsp. *lactamase* MN-Gup, microalgae oil, and phytosterol esters. The composition of this invention can simultaneously and effectively reduce triglyceride and total cholesterol levels, particularly significantly reducing low-density lipoprotein cholesterol while increasing high-density lipoprotein cholesterol levels. Compared to each individual component, it exhibits significant advantages, demonstrating significant auxiliary lipid-lowering efficacy with good safety and industrial feasibility. This provides a basis for the development of auxiliary lipid-lowering products and offers a new intervention strategy for blood lipid health management.

Claims

1. A composition, characterized in that, The composition is prepared in a ratio of 2×10 4 CFU: 4-40μg; Bifidobacterium lactis subsp. animalis: 49-139μg Bifidobacterium animalis subsp.lactis Composed of MN-Gup, microalgae oil, and phytosterol esters; The *Bifidobacterium animalis* subspecies *Lactobacillus* MN-Gup is deposited at the China General Microbiological Culture Collection Center (CGMCC) with accession number CGMCC No. 15578.

2. The composition according to claim 1, characterized in that, In the composition, the ratio of Bifidobacterium animalis subsp. lactis MN-Gup, microalgal oil, and phytosterol esters is 2 × 10⁻⁶. 4 CFU: 19.6-40μg: 49-100μg.

3. The composition according to claim 1, characterized in that, The microalgae oil is EPA microalgae oil.

4. The composition according to claim 3, characterized in that, The microalgae oil contains ≥12% EPA and ≥20% ALA by mass.

5. The use of the composition according to any one of claims 1 to 4 in the preparation of health food products that help maintain healthy blood lipid levels.

6. The use of the composition according to any one of claims 1 to 4 in the preparation of health foods that assist in lowering blood lipids or improving blood lipid metabolism.

7. Use of the composition according to any one of claims 1 to 4 in the preparation of lipid-lowering drugs or drugs for treating hyperlipidemia.

8. The use of the composition according to any one of claims 1 to 4 in adjuvant lipid-lowering or maintenance of healthy lipid levels for non-disease treatment purposes.

9. A product characterized in that, The product comprises the composition according to any one of claims 1 to 4.

10. The product according to claim 9, characterized in that, The product is either a health food or a medicine.
